Your first task is to correctly identify your ECU. Look for a sticker on the case. For a Bosch ECU, the serial number always begins with 028 or 026 , and using this number is the most reliable way to search for a pinout. For other manufacturers, you'll need the OEM part number, often starting with a letter prefix like 7L0 907 560 A, alongside the Bosch number.
